## Summary

The University of Strathclyde has successfully completed the contracting process for the "Supply, Delivery, Installation and Commissioning of Dry Cryostat" for its Physics Department, marking the transition to the award stage on 4 March 2026. The procurement process was initiated on 27 November 2025 and followed an open procedure method focusing on the education sector within the UKM82 region. ICEoxford Limited was awarded the contract valued at £104,900 GBP, with the expectation of enhancing quantum electronics testing capabilities. The location for delivery is the University’s facility in Glasgow, with the procurement categorised under "goods" and featuring a comprehensive list of technical specifications for the cryogen-free refrigerator system.

## Notice

This notice is related to the procurement for the Supply, Delivery, Installation & Commissioning of Dry Cryostat to be used at the University of Strathclyde's Physics Department.

### Lot Information

Lot 1

This procurement is for the The Supply, Delivery, Installation and Commissioning of Dry Cryostat. The University of Strathclyde's Physics Department is looking to procure the supply, delivery and commissioning of a cryogen-free refrigerator equipped with dc and rf electrical wiring to test and characterise quantum electronic devices under the UKRI funded Quantum ELecTronics in sIlicon Carbide +3 (QELTIC+3) project. The specification for the procurement includes a non-exhaustive list of key features as below: - The system must be capable of a base temperature of 4 K or lower in continuous mode of operation with sample in vacuum and all electrical wiring in place. Apart from a vacuum pump for the OVC, all other components required for the system to reach base temperature must be provided - The system must have a cooling power of at least 0.5 W at 4K. - The system must be capable of fully automated cool down from room to base temperature. - The system must have DC wiring of at least 4 sets of 12 twisted pairs wires (or equivalent arrangement) from room T to the coldest plate (note 12 twisted pairs equals 24 individual wires). This wiring has to be dedicated to experiments and does not include any other wiring used for thermometry/heating. - The system must have RF wiring of at least 6 lines on coaxial cables with frequency band from DC up to at least 18 GHz from the room temperature stage to the coldest plate with cryogenic attenuators, breakout flanges and connectors at each intermediate stage. SMA termination/connector type is required. - The sample space must have a diameter of at least 100 mm - The cooling time from room to base temperature must not exceed 5h - The temperature instability at base must not exceed 100 mK - The rms vibration at the sample stage must not exceed 5 micrometer/ root Hz.
